The Birth of a Super Photon
Creating a super photon, specifically a Bose-Einstein condensate, is a complex process. This achievement was made possible by placing a dye solution in a tiny container surrounded by highly reflective walls. Scientists then introduced a laser that emitted photons, which bounced between these walls. As these photons collided with the dye molecules, they formed a quantum gas — the first step in creating super photons.
The Role of Quantum Gases
Quantum gases form when certain particles — atoms or photons — reach extremely low temperatures, nearing absolute zero. At these temperatures, quantum mechanical properties begin to dominate, resulting in unique and often puzzling behaviors. Understanding the various forms of quantum gases, such as Bose-Einstein Condensates and Fermionic condensates, as well as phenomena like superfluidity, is crucial in fields like quantum simulations, precision measurements, and quantum information processing.

Testing the Super Photon Theory
Physicists have further tested the validity of the super photon theory by observing the behavior of these photons under the influence of an additional laser. This experiment demonstrated that the properties of super photons hold true even under strong external perturbations, opening the door to further explorations in this field.
